Part Overview

The LP5912-0.9DRVT is a linear voltage regulator IC from Texas Instruments designed for positive fixed 0.9V output applications. This Surface Mount device delivers 500mA output current in a compact 6-WSON (2x2) package with integrated protection features including over-temperature, reverse polarity, and short-circuit protection. The part is currently in Last Time Buy status, making identification of equivalent alternatives essential for design continuity and supply chain planning.

Key Parameters

Parameter Value
Manufacturer Texas Instruments
Category Power Management (PMIC)
Output Voltage (Fixed) 0.9V
Output Current 500mA
Input Voltage (Max) 6.5V
Quiescent Current 55 µA
Package Type 6-WSON (2x2)
Control Features Enable, Power Good, Soft Start
Protection Features Over Temperature, Reverse Polarity, Short Circuit
Operating Temperature Range -40°C to 125°C (TJ)
RoHS Status ROHS3 Compliant
Moisture Sensitivity Level 1 (Unlimited)

Engineering Selection Recommendations

For Standard Industrial Applications: LP5912-0.9DRVR is the primary substitute for LP5912-0.9DRVT. Both maintain identical electrical and mechanical specifications with Tape & Reel packaging. LP5912-0.9DRVR holds Active product status, ensuring long-term availability and supply continuity compared to the Last Time Buy status of the original part.

For Automotive Applications: LP5912Q0.9DRVRQ1 provides automotive-grade qualification (AEC-Q100) with Active product status and highest available inventory (9550 Pcs). This variant is suitable for designs requiring automotive-grade components while maintaining all electrical and mechanical equivalence.

For Tape & Reel Packaging Requirement: Both LP5912-0.9DRVR and LP5912Q0.9DRVTQ1 are available in Tape & Reel format. LP5912-0.9DRVR is recommended due to Active status; LP5912Q0.9DRVTQ1 is available for automotive applications despite Last Time Buy status.

For Cut Tape & Digi-Reel® Packaging: LP5912Q0.9DRVRQ1 is the sole option, offering automotive qualification and Active product status with substantial inventory availability.

Q: What is the difference between standard and automotive-grade variants? A: Automotive-grade variants (LP5912Q0.9DRVRQ1 and LP5912Q0.9DRVTQ1) carry AEC-Q100 qualification, indicating compliance with automotive reliability standards. Electrical and mechanical specifications remain identical to standard variants. Selection depends on application requirements, not technical performance.

Q: Why are there multiple part numbers for the same functionality? A: Part number variations reflect packaging format (Tape & Reel vs. Cut Tape & Digi-Reel®), product grade (standard vs. automotive), and product lifecycle status (Active vs. Last Time Buy). All variants deliver identical electrical performance in the 6-WSON (2x2) package.

Q: Is the 6-WSON (2x2) package interchangeable across all variants? A: Yes. All listed substitutes use the identical 6-WSON (2x2) package with exposed pad configuration. PCB footprints and assembly processes are identical across all variants.
